The minimum wage which is currently $5.15 will be going up to $5.85 by the end of summer. Next year it will go up another .70 cents. By 2009 the minimum wage will be no less than $7.25 an hour. Over a dozen states already have minimum wage set higher then the federal rate. This [...]

Jessica Sierra was arrested for allegedly hitting a man with a heavy class at a cafe. She is being charged with felony battery charges. She was also charged with possession of cocaine and intoduction of a contraband into a correctional facility.
The victim suffered a cut over his eye but no other information has been reported.
